Title :
Power-minimization Design Procedure for Rauch Biquadratic Cells
Author :
De Matteis, Marcello ; D´Amico, Stefano ; Baschirotto, Andrea
Author_Institution :
Dept. of the Innovation Eng., Lecce Univ.
Abstract :
In this paper an analytical procedure to design the single-opamp active-RC Rauch biquadratic cells is presented. The design procedure optimizes the trade-off between the opamp input referred noise and the thermal noise due to the filter resistors, in order to minimize the current consumption. The proposed procedure is validated by means of a benchmark of a biquadratic cell for an UMTS and WLAN applications. The design is realized using the 0.13mum CMOS technology with a 1.2V supply voltage
